리눅스 서버 시스템 오류 로그 분석

리눅스 서버는 대규모 시스템에서 중요한 역할을 수행합니다. 하지만 서버 시스템에서는 오류가 발생할 수 있습니다. 이러한 오류를 식별하고 해결하기 위해서는 서버의 로그 파일을 분석해야 합니다.

로그 파일의 중요성

서버 시스템에서 발생하는 오류는 로그 파일에 기록됩니다. 이 로그 파일은 시스템의 상태, 동작, 문제를 추적하고 기록하는 데 사용됩니다. 이러한 로그 파일은 일상적인 운영 상황과 잠재적인 문제를 파악하는 데 큰 도움을 줍니다.

서버 오류 로그 파일은 다양한 형식으로 저장될 수 있으며, 주요한 종류로는 syslog, dmesg, error_log 등이 있습니다. 이러한 로그 파일을 적절하게 분석하면 시스템에서 발생하는 오류를 파악할 수 있습니다.

로그 파일의 분석 방법

로그 파일을 분석하기 위해서는 몇 가지 중요한 단계를 따라야 합니다. 이 단계를 따르면 문제의 원인을 효과적으로 추적하고 해결할 수 있습니다.

1. 로그 파일의 위치 확인

서버 시스템의 로그 파일은 다양한 디렉토리에 저장됩니다. 대부분의 리눅스 시스템에서는 /var/log 디렉토리에 로그 파일이 위치합니다. 하지만 서버의 설정에 따라 다른 디렉토리에 저장될 수도 있습니다. 로그 파일의 위치를 확인하고 해당 디렉토리에 접근할 수 있는 권한이 있는지 확인해야 합니다.

2. 로그 파일의 내용 확인

로그 파일을 열어 내용을 확인해야 합니다. 주로 tail 또는 less 명령어를 사용하여 로그 파일의 끝 부분부터 볼 수 있습니다. 로그 파일의 내용은 오류 메시지, 경고, 예외 상황과 같은 중요한 정보를 담고 있을 수 있습니다. 이러한 정보들은 오류의 원인과 해결 방법을 찾는 데 도움을 줍니다.

3. 로그 파일의 문제 식별

로그 파일에서 식별할 수 있는 문제를 찾아야 합니다. 주로 error, warning, exception과 같은 키워드를 검색하여 관련된 정보를 확인할 수 있습니다. 이러한 정보를 분석하고 일관성을 유지하는 패턴을 찾아야 합니다.

4. 오류의 원인과 해결 방법 확인

로그 파일에서 식별한 문제의 원인과 해결 방법을 찾아야 합니다. 이를 위해서는 검색 엔진을 사용하거나 관련 문서 또는 커뮤니티를 참조할 수 있습니다. 주의할 점은 로그 파일의 오류 메시지만으로 오류의 완전한 원인을 찾기 어려울 수 있다는 것입니다.

마치며

리눅스 서버에서 발생하는 오류 로그 파일을 분석하는 것은 서버 운영 중 매우 중요한 작업입니다. 이를 통해 시스템의 문제를 찾고 해결하는 데 큰 도움을 줍니다. 로그 파일의 위치를 확인하고 내용을 분석하여 문제를 식별하고 적절한 해결 방법을 찾는 과정을 잘 따르면 효과적으로 서버 시스템 오류를 관리할 수 있습니다.